Este programa recibe un número como entrada, lo procesa mediante una función que verifica si el número es menor o igual a 5 (en cuyo caso lo multiplica por 4) o mayor a 5 (en cuyo caso lo divide entre 2), y muestra el resultado por pantalla.
Función que multiplica o divide número según condición
1. #include <iostream>
/* Hacer un programa que utilice una función que reciba un número y cuando éste sea menor o
igual a 5 lo
multiplique por 4 o cuando el número sea mayor a 5 lo divida entre dos, mostrar el resultado en
pantalla. */
#include <stdio.h>
#include <stdlib.h>
void recibe (int num, float total);
int main(int argc, char *argv[])
{
int num;
float total;
printf (" Ingrese un numero: ");
scanf ("%d", &num);
recibe (num, total);
system("PAUSE>null");
return 0;
}
void recibe(int num, float total){
2. if (num <= 5){
printf (" Su numero es menor o igual a 5.");
total = num * 4;
printf(" Su numero multiplicado por cuatro, es: %.2f ", total);
}
else{
printf (" Su numero es mayor a 5. ");
total = num / 2 ;
printf(" Su numero dividido entre dos, es: %.2f ", total);
}
}